Aims & Scope
The Social Empowerment Journal (SEJ) focuses on the investigation of principles and practices in social, humanitarian, and economic studies. Its main goal is to enhance research approaches related to societal phenomena through interdisciplinary methods and cognitive cohesion across multiple fields, including sociology, psychology, economics, linguistics, and Islamic studies. The journal welcomes original research exploring the dynamics of human and societal transformation, policy impact, empowerment, sustainable development, and cultural context.
